What is a shipping receiving position?

Shipping and receiving positions are roles within warehouses, distribution centers, or manufacturing facilities responsible for managing the flow of goods in and out of the organization. Employees in these roles receive incoming shipments, inspect products for damage or accuracy, and process paperwork. They also prepare outgoing shipments, pack items securely, label packages, and coordinate with carriers to ensure timely delivery. Attention to detail, organizational skills, and the ability to operate equipment like forklifts are important for success in this job.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a shipping receiving position?

To thrive in a Shipping Receiving Position,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and a basic understanding of inventory management, typically sup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with warehouse management systems (WMS), barcode scanners, and forklift operation certifications are often required. Effective communication, reliability, and problem-solving abilities are key soft skills that enhance performance. These skills ensure accurate, efficient handling of goods and seamless coordination within the supply chain.

What is the difference between Shipping Receiving Position vs Warehouse Associate?

AspectShipping Receiving PositionWarehouse Associate
Primary ResponsibilitiesHandling inbound and outbound shipments, verifying deliveries, preparing shipping labelsGeneral warehouse tasks including inventory management, order picking, and stocking
Required SkillsAttention to detail, basic computer skills, knowledge of shipping softwarePhysical stamina, organization, ability to operate warehouse equipment
Work EnvironmentLoading docks, shipping areas, warehouse floorsWarehouse floors, storage areas, sometimes loading docks
Common CertificationsForklift certification (optional), OSHA safety trainingOSHA safety training, forklift certification (optional)

While both roles are essential in warehouse operations, the Shipping Receiving Position focuses specifically on managing shipments and verifying incoming and outgoing goods. In contrast, a Warehouse Associate handles broader warehouse tasks, including inventory management and order fulfillment. Understanding these differences helps job seekers find roles aligned with their skills and career goals.

How to get into a shipping receiving position?

To get into a shipping receiving position,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ent and should have basic math and organizational skills. Prior experience with inventory management, operating forklifts, or using warehouse management systems can be advantageous. Certifications such as forklift operation may also improve job prospects.

What is the salary of a shipping receiving position?

The average salary for a shipping and receiving position typically ranges from $12 to $20 per hour, depending on experience, location, and the complexity of the role. Entry-level positions may start at the lower end, while experienced workers or those with certifications can earn higher wages. Overtime and shift differentials may also affect overall compensation.

Job description


Position Purpose:
Associates in Freight/Receiving positions ensure the store is stocked and ready for business every day. They load and unload trucks, move material from the receiving area throughout the store, may operate forklifts and may perform critical functions for maintaining proper on-hands and pricing for our customers. Direct customer interaction is frequently required for some positions and excellent customer service skills are required. The Freight/Receiving positions may include Freight Team Associate, Freight Team Lead, Receiving Associate and Receiving Support.

The Home Depot is the world’s largest home improvement specialty retailer, operating a vast network of warehouse-format stores across the United States, Canada, and Mexico. Founded in 1978, the company has established itself as the primary resource for building materials, lawn and garden products, and home décor. Its business model caters to two distinct customer bases: Do-It-Yourself (DIY) homeowners and "Pro" customers, such as professional contractors and tradespeople. Beyond product sales, the company offers an extensive suite of services, including professional installation and one of the largest tool rental operations in North America.
